What Makes QuantumScape’s Batteries Revolutionary?
QuantumScape’s solid-state batteries stand out because they can charge significantly faster, store more energy, and reduce the risks traditionally associated with lithium-ion batteries. Here are the key features that make their technology potentially game-changing:
– Faster Charging: The solid-state design allows for rapid energy transfer, significantly reducing charging times.
– Higher Energy Density: With more energy per unit volume, these batteries promise extended use without frequent recharging.
– Enhanced Safety: Reducing the flammability issues tied to liquid electrolytes in lithium-ion batteries, QuantumScape’s model offers a safer alternative.

What Challenges Does QuantumScape Face in Scaling Production?
Despite the optimism, several obstacles must be overcome:
– Manufacturing Complexity: Solid-state technology is complex, and scaling production for mass consumption remains a daunting task.
– Economic Viability: The costs involved in developing and producing these batteries at scale may impact market affordability and adoption rates initially.
– Market Speculation: The recent increase in stock price has sparked debates about possible market speculation, urging caution among investors.
